Normal chemical compositions of urine the composition of urine depends on diet and cellular metabolic activities of the body. In health it contains water 95%, electrolyte (sodium, potassium, magnesium, chloride, and bicarbonate). Waste products (urea, uric acid, creatinine,) acids and alkali in buffered form.
Specific gravity of urine is determined by the presence of solutes represented by particles of varying sizes, from small ions to larger proteins. Urine osmolality measures the total number of dissolved particles, regardless of their size. The most common method of measurement is freezing point depression.

The results of chemical analysis of urine provide information on the patient’s carbohydrate metabolism, kidney and liver function, and ph balance. Each reagent pad on a reagent strip contains the chemicals required for a specific chemical reaction.
Principle: through chemical and microscopic analysis of the urine specimen, information about the body’s metabolic functions may be obtained. This aids in the evaluation of renal, urinary, and metabolic disorders.
For chemical urinalysis and conventional (culture based) microbiological testing, unpreserved specimens exceeding the two hour limit that have not been refrigerated should not be accepted for analysis due to potential bacterial overgrowth leading to disintegration of cells and casts*, invalidation of bacterial colony.
